#e06484 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e06484 is composed of 87.8% red, 39.2% green and 51.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 55.4% magenta, 41.1% yellow and 12.2% black. It has a hue angle of 344.5 degrees, a saturation of 66.7% and a lightness of 63.5%. #e06484 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ffc8ff with #c10009. Closest websafe color is: #cc6699.

#e06484 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e06484 has RGB values of R:224, G:100, B:132 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.55, Y:0.41, K:0.12. Its decimal value is 14705796.
